If the interest is simple interest, then the value at the end of 5 years is 1.3 times the initial investment. If the interest is compounded annually, then the value at the end of 5 years is 1.3382 times the initial investment. If the interest is compounded monthly, then the value at the end of 5 years is 1.3489 times the initial investment.

Initial capitalization refers to the process of raising funds by selling shares or ownership stakes in a company to investors for the first time. This typically occurs during an company's initial public offering (IPO) when it becomes publicly traded on a stock exchange. Initial capitalization is essential for a company's growth and expansion.
Compound interest is calculated on the initial principal plus any accumulated interest, resulting in interest earning interest over time. Normal interest, on the other hand, is only calculated on the initial principal amount and does not take into account any interest that has already been earned.
